Michael Charles Lerner (June 22, 1941 – April 8, 2023) was an American actor. He was nominated for the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or for his role as Jack Lipnick in Barton Fink (1991).
Michael Lerner (1941-2023) was an American actor who was nominated for an Oscar for his role in "Barton Fink" (1991). He also appeared in films such as "Godzilla" (1998), "Elf" (2003), and "X-Men: Days of Future Past" (2014).
